CDC Pauses Release of COVID Vaccine Effectiveness Study

Summary: The CDC was about to release a report showing that COVID-19 vaccines worked well last winter. The study found that the shots cut emergency room visits by 50% and hospital stays by 55%. However, Dr. Jay Bhattacharya, the acting director at the time, paused the report's release. He was worried about how the study was done, preferring a different type of testing. Some health experts say it is highly unusual for a political appointee to step in and delay this kind of scientific report.
